Regional environmental pressure influences population differentiation in turbot (Scophthalmus maximus).
Molecular ecology - 1 Feb 2014
Vandamme S G, Maes G E, Raeymaekers J A M, Cottenie K, Imsland A K, Hellemans B, Lacroix G, Mac Aoidh E, Martinsohn J T, Martínez P, Robbens J, Vilas R, Volckaert F A M
Abstract excerpt
Unravelling the factors shaping the genetic structure of mobile marine species is challenging due to the high potential for gene flow. However, genetic inference can be greatly enhanced by increasing the genomic, geographical or environmental resolution of population genetic studies. Here, we investigated the population structure of turbot (Scophthalmus maximus) by screening 17 random and gene-linked markers in...
